About This Role
Join Target as a Department Supervisor and take the next step in your retail leadership career. As a Department Supervisor, you will lead a team of sales associates in your assigned department, ensuring exceptional guest service, operational excellence, and sales goals are met. You will be responsible for training and developing team members, managing daily operations, and maintaining department standards that keep Target a preferred shopping destination. This role offers the perfect opportunity to apply your retail experience while developing the leadership skills needed to advance into higher management positions.
In this leadership role, you will oversee department merchandising, ensure proper inventory levels, and execute promotional plans that drive sales. You will coach team members on guest service techniques, product knowledge, and operational procedures while monitoring performance and providing constructive feedback. Your organizational skills will be essential in managing schedules, delegating tasks, and ensuring your department runs smoothly during all hours of operation. You will also partner with store leadership to resolve guest concerns, address operational challenges, and implement strategies that improve department performance.

What You'll Do
- Lead and develop team of sales associates in assigned department
- Ensure exceptional guest service standards are met consistently
- Manage department operations including scheduling, inventory, and merchandising
- Train new team members on procedures, products, and guest service expectations
- Monitor sales performance and implement strategies to achieve goals
- Execute merchandising plans and promotional sets according to company standards
- Provide coaching and feedback to team members on performance
- Resolve guest concerns and escalate complex issues to store leadership
- Maintain department organization, cleanliness, and safety standards
- Partner with store leadership to drive business results and operational excellence
What We're Looking For
- Must be at least 18 years old
- High school diploma required; college degree preferred
- Minimum 2 years retail experience with at least 1 year in leadership role
- Proven ability to lead, coach, and develop team members
- Strong guest service orientation and problem-solving skills
- Excellent communication and interpersonal abilities
- Ability to manage multiple priorities in fast-paced environment
- Understanding of retail operations, merchandising, and inventory management
- Flexible availability including evenings, weekends, and holidays
- Proficiency with retail systems, scheduling software, and basic business analytics
